20.06.2014 Aufrufe

Inhalt Fahrplan - ByteLABS

Inhalt Fahrplan - ByteLABS

Inhalt Fahrplan - ByteLABS

MEHR ANZEIGEN
WENIGER ANZEIGEN

Erfolgreiche ePaper selbst erstellen

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.

Verbund (join)<br />

Theta-Verbund (theta join):<br />

Verknüpfung zweier Relationen r 1 (R 1 ) und r 2 (R 2 ) mit disjunkten<br />

Attributmengen (R 1 ∩ R 2 = {}). B 1 ∈ R 1 und B 2 ∈ R 2 sind Attribute<br />

mit Wertebereichen, die einen Vergleich mit Hilfe eines Operators θ<br />

(θ∈{, ≠, =, ≤, ≥}) erlauben.<br />

Der Ausdruck [B 1 θ B 2 ] wird Verknüpfungsbedingung genannt.<br />

• Theta-Verbund: r 1 [B 1 θ B 2 ] r 2 =<br />

{t (R 1 ∪R 2 )⏐ (t[R 1 ]∈r 1 ) ∧ (t[R 2 ]∈r 2 ) ∧ (t[B 1 ]θt[B 2 ])}.<br />

100<br />

Beispiel: Gleichverbund<br />

r 1 : TNAME TELNR r 2 : ANAME Adresse<br />

Berger<br />

Hofer<br />

7<br />

2<br />

Berger<br />

Hofer<br />

Dorfplatz 2<br />

Lange Gasse 8<br />

Müller Schnellstr. 80<br />

r 1 [TNAME-ANAME] r 2 :<br />

TNAME<br />

Berger<br />

Hofer<br />

ANAME<br />

Berger<br />

Hofer<br />

TELNR<br />

7<br />

2<br />

Adresse<br />

Dorfplatz 2<br />

Lange Gasse 8<br />

101<br />

50

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!